Carolyn, you're in the same circumstance that Mr. Carlson was at the very 
beginning.  Useful output with regard to context menu announcement will not 
occur unless your processing context is such that a context menu would be 
available.  If you're getting any word "unavailable" in what JAWS says it's 
because no object is selected at the moment to allow a context menu to appear.

To all reading, anyone who wishes to skip the INS+F10 can feel free to do so, 
as it's become absolutely clear that this always produces the running 
applications list.
